Heat oven to 425 degrees.
2
Beat cream cheese with electric mixer until fluffy.
3
Beat in sugar. Reduce mixer speed & add eggs, one @ a time. Beat in yams, evaporated milk, & pumpkin pie spice.
4
Pour filling into pie shells. Bake 30 to 35 minutes until edges puff, crust browns, & custard is set.
5
Meanwhile, mix the pecans, brown sugar, & butter. Set aside. Remove pies from oven. Sprinkle with pecan mixture & return to oven 7 to 10 minutes longer, until topping is golden brown & crisp.
6
Cool pies on rack completely. Garnish with whipped cream, if desired.
7
NOTE: If mashed yams are unavailable, puree a drained 16-oz. can of whole yams in a food processor until smooth.
